Kolhapur is a paradise for food lovers and shopaholics alike. The city is famous for its fiery cuisine, handcrafted Kolhapuri chappals, and traditional jewelry and sarees. Here's your complete guide to indulging in the flavors and finds of Kolhapur.

 

 Must-Try Foods in Kolhapur

 1. Kolhapuri Tambada & Pandhara Rassa

  • Tambada Rassa: Spicy red mutton curry
  • Pandhara Rassa: White, mildly spicy coconut-milk-based gravy
  • Usually served with mutton thali or chicken thali

 2. Kolhapuri Misal Pav

  • A fiery mix of sprouts, tarri (spicy gravy), farsan, and onions served with pav
  • Topped with curd and lemon for balance

 Warning: Misal in Kolhapur is seriously spicy – ask for medium if needed!

 

 3. Bhakri & Thecha Combo

  • Jowar or bajra bhakri (flatbread) with green chili thecha (chutney)
  • Often served with pithla (gram flour curry) – a rural Maharashtrian delight
